There is no definitive answer to this question as it depends on how you define each term. Generally speaking, ecommerce can be either retail or wholesale depending on the type of products or services being sold and the target customer base.
If we define retail as sales made to individual consumers, then ecommerce that sells direct to consumers would be considered retail. This would include things like selling clothes or electronics through an online store.
Conversely, if we define wholesale as sales made to businesses or other organizations, then ecommerce that sells to these types of customers would be considered wholesale. An example of this would be selling software or office supplies to businesses through an online store.
Ultimately, it is up to the individual or organization running the ecommerce business to decide whether it is retail or wholesale. There is no right or wrong answer, and it can even be a mix of both depending on the products and customers being served.
